The road bike, for the most part, has devolved into a high tech, uncomfortable machine, and the proof is all around us. Look through any bike magazine or catalogue and you’ll see saddles up to 6 inches higher than the handlebars. It is impossible to be comfortable on such a bike. It forces you to lean forward, putting more weight on your genitals, hands, and arms. The lower part of the drops are out of reach. People ride these bikes with straight, locked-out arms and wake up with aching backs. They endure it, get used to it, or buy recumbents.
